What is the situation of the rights of informal workers in Venezuela?

The rights of informal workers in Venezuela face challenges in terms of lack of labor protection, labor instability, and economic vulnerability. The economic crisis has increased labor informality, with a growth of the informal sector and greater job insecurity.

What is the legislation that regulates the issuance and renewal of the identity card in Paraguay?

The issuance and renewal of the identity card in Paraguay is regulated by Law No. 1,626/00 that establishes the Legal Regime of the Registry of the Civil Status of Persons and creates the General Directorate of Civil Status Registry. This law establishes the requirements and procedures for obtaining and renewing identity documents in the country.

What is the process of witness protection measures in Peru and what is its importance in the safety of those who collaborate with criminal investigations?

Witness protection measures are essential for the safety of those who collaborate with criminal investigations in Peru. They may include identity withholding, identity change, and personal security to protect witnesses from retaliation.

What is the process of closing a sales contract in Peru?

The process of closing a sales contract in Peru generally includes the signing of the contract by both parties, the delivery of the good or service according to the agreed terms, and the payment of the agreed price. Additionally, it is common to register the contract and comply with any applicable legal or tax requirements. The successful closing of the contract implies the fulfillment of all agreed obligations.
